Turek, Karel (UJF-V) ORCID, SAIYear of issue 2008 Language eng - English Country JP - Japan Keywords passive detectors ; ICCHIBAN ; heavy ions Subject RIV BG - Nuclear, Atomic and Molecular Physics, Colliders R&D Projects GA202/04/0795 GA ČR - Czech Science Foundation (CSF) KSK4055109 GA AV ČR - Academy of Sciences of the Czech Republic (AV ČR) CEZ AV0Z10480505 - UJF-V (2005-2011) Annotation In the frame of WRMISS (Workshop on Radiation Measurements onboard of International Space Station) an intercomparison of different passive detector systems used for space dosimetry was organized by the International Space Radiation Laboratory of the National Institute of Radiological Science (NIRS) at Chiba, Japan. The detector systems exposure was realized at heavy ions synchrotron for medical use – HIMAC project at NIRS. This run – ICCHIBAN 4 – was realized during the May 2003. This report presents, discusses and analyse the results obtained up to the end of November 2004 by means of detector systems developed and used in the Department of Radiation Dosimetry of the Nuclear Physics Institute of the Academy of Science of the Czech Republic (DRD NPI AS CR).
